Bletchley scrum-half earns his place on the world stage

Bletchley Rugby Club is delighted to announce that Jack Sharp, our 1st Team scrum-half, has officially secured qualification for the HYROX World Championships in Stockholm. This achievement represents not only a personal milestone for Jack but also a proud moment for the entire club as the Bletchley Rugby name prepares to be showcased on a global platform.

HYROX has rapidly become one of the world’s leading fitness competitions, attracting athletes from across the globe. Combining functional fitness with endurance, competitors complete eight 1km runs, each followed by a demanding workout station - from sled pushes and burpees to rowing and sandbag lunges. It is a test designed to push even the fittest athletes to their limits. Only top-performing individuals qualify for the World Championships, highlighting the scale of Jack’s accomplishment.
